Preparing for the National Eligibility  Entrance Test (NEET) while you are in Class 8 is an early and ambitious goal. NEET is a highly competitive exam for admission to medical and dental colleges in India. However, starting early allows you to build a strong foundation in the necessary subjects. Here are some steps you can take:

  1. Build a Strong Foundation:

    • Focus on strengthening your foundation in subjects like Physics, Chemistry, and Biology (Botany and Zoology).
    • Pay attention to your school curriculum and try to understand the basic concepts thoroughly.
  2. Stay Committed to School Studies:

    • Excel in your Class 8 studies, as they form the basis for your understanding of higher-level concepts.
    • The NEET syllabus is largely based on the Class 11 and Class 12 curriculum, so a strong foundation is crucial.
  3. Read NCERT Books:

    • Start with NCERT (National Council of Educational Research and Training) textbooks for Science subjects.
    • NCERT books are the foundation for NEET preparation, and they cover the essential topics.
  4. Develop Good Study Habits:

    • Cultivate effective study habits, including time management and regular revision.
    • Develop strong note-taking skills and organize your study materials.
  5. Explore Additional Resources:

    • Once you are comfortable with your school curriculum, explore additional study materials, reference books, and online resources.
    • Look for materials that provide in-depth explanations and practice questions.
  6. Participate in Science Olympiads:

    • Consider participating in Science Olympiads and other competitive exams for your age group.
    • These experiences can enhance your problem-solving skills and critical thinking abilities.
  7. Stay Informed about NEET:

    • Keep yourself updated about the NEET exam pattern, syllabus, and any changes in the examination structure.
    • Stay informed about important dates and announcements related to NEET.
  8. Practice Time Management:

    • Develop good time management skills, as time is a critical factor in competitive exams.
    • Practice solving problems within the allocated time to enhance your speed and accuracy.
  9. Join Coaching Classes (if appropriate):

    • While it's not necessary at this stage, you may consider joining coaching classes for foundational understanding in the future.
    • Choose coaching classes wisely and ensure they align with your learning style and pace.
  10. Maintain a Balanced Lifestyle:

    • Prioritize a healthy lifestyle, including proper nutrition, regular exercise, and sufficient sleep.
    • A balanced lifestyle contributes to better concentration and overall well-being.

It's important to note that your main focus in Class 8 should be on building a strong academic foundation and developing a love for learning. As you progress to higher classes, you can gradually increase the intensity and depth of your NEET preparation. Consult with teachers, mentors, and career counselors to get guidance tailored to your specific needs and aspirations.
